Assistant Commissioner of Income Tax, Circle-2(1)(1), Vadodara Vs. The Bharuch Dist. Central Co-op. Bank Ltd.

Facts Summary
The assessee filed its income tax return on September 23, 2015, declaring a total income of Rs. 16,56,42,050/-. The assessee, a co-operative bank, claimed a deduction of Rs. 2,88,40,841/- under section 36(1)(viia) of the Income Tax Act for bad and doubtful debts. The assessing officer disallowed the excess deduction, leading to a reassessment of the total income at Rs. 18,44,82,886/-. The assessee appealed against this decision, and the Commissioner of Income Tax (Appeals) allowed the appeal, directing the assessing officer to delete the disallowance. The Department further appealed to the Income Tax Appellate Tribunal, which dismissed the appeal.…

Legal Issues
- 1. Whether the Ld. CIT(Appeals) is justified in deleting the addition of Rs. 1,88,40,841/- made on account of disallowance of deduction u/s 36(1)(viia) of the Act?
- 2. Whether the Ld. CIT(Appeals) is justified in holding that the assessee co-operative bank falls under the category of non-scheduled bank and thus eligible for deduction of 10% of aggregate advances made by rural branches?
- 3. Whether the Ld. CIT(Appeals) is justified in directing the assessing officer to allow deduction of Rs.45,00,000/- u/s 36(1)(viia) of the Act claimed by the assessee during the assessment proceedings?
